The Chicano/Latino Student Affairs Center extends a warm welcome, una muy amistuosa bienvenida, to everyone visiting our site. 

Since its founding in 1969, Chicano/Latino Student Affairs has had a strong commitment to the retention and graduation of Chicano/Latino students at the Claremont Colleges.  Within the Claremont Colleges Consortium, CLSA provides support and resources to students and their families.  Our programs and services are designed to enrich cultural identity, social development and strengthen student leadership roles in the college community.

Students are encouraged to visit our office, to learn of the many programs and services that we provide.  We are centrally located at 757 College Way, in the new Robert E. Tranquada Student Services Center.  Please feel free to contact us, if you have any questions.
